The Surprising Health Benefits of Sweet Potatoes in Your Brownies

Beyond their ability to create an incredibly decadent and fudgy texture, sweet potatoes bring a wealth of nutritional benefits to these brownies. Far from being just a simple starch, sweet potatoes are a powerhouse of v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, transforming a delightful dessert into a genuinely nourishing treat.

a single sweet potato brownie sits elegantly on parchment paper

These vibrant tubers are renowned for being exceptionally rich in beta-carotene, which the body converts into Vitamin A. This essential nutrient is vital for supporting healthy vision and a robust immune system. Additionally, sweet potatoes are an excellent source of dietary fiber, which is crucial for digestive health and promoting a healthy gut microbiome. They also provide significant amounts of Vitamin C, Manganese, and several B vitamins, contributing to overall well-being.

By incorporating sweet potatoes, these **vegan sweet potato brownies** become more than just a delicious dessert; they’re a smart, nutritious choice that supports your health while satisfying your chocolate cravings. It’s truly a win-win!

Essential Ingredients for Your Paleo Vegan Brownies

Crafting these extraordinary **Paleo vegan sweet potato brownies** requires a thoughtful selection of plant-based ingredients. Each component plays a crucial role in achieving the desired fudgy texture, rich flavor, and healthful profile. Here’s a closer look at what you’ll need:

  • Sweet Potato: This is the star of the show, providing incredible moisture, natural sweetness, and that essential fudginess without the need for additional sugar or fat. For the best results, ensure your sweet potato is baked perfectly until incredibly soft, allowing its natural sugars to caramelize. I recommend checking out my guide on how to properly cook a sweet potato – avoid microwaving, as it can compromise the flavor and texture. Both orange and white sweet potatoes work beautifully, so choose what you prefer.
  • Cacao Powder: For an intensely deep and robust chocolate flavor, opt for high-quality cacao powder. While cocoa powder can be used in a pinch, cacao powder is less processed and richer in antioxidants, offering a more profound chocolate experience that truly elevates these brownies. It’s the secret to their undeniably decadent taste.
  • Coconut or Cassava Flour: These two flours are fantastic choices for **flourless Paleo brownies**. Both are grain-free and gluten-free. If you have a coconut allergy, cassava flour is an excellent **nut-free** alternative. Cassava flour, derived from the cassava root, is known for its light texture and ability to mimic traditional wheat flour in baking. Remember, cassava is distinct from tapioca flour, so ensure you grab the correct one for optimal results.
  • Nut or Coconut Butter: This ingredient contributes significantly to the brownies’ fudgy texture and adds a delightful richness. You can use your favorite Paleo-friendly nut butter (like almond or cashew butter) or, for a completely **nut-free** option, choose coconut butter or even sunflower seed butter. Each will impart a slightly different flavor profile, so feel free to experiment!
  • Coconut Oil: As a healthy fat, melted coconut oil helps bind the ingredients and ensures a moist, tender crumb. If you’re avoiding coconut, a high-quality, coconut-free vegan butter can be substituted, providing similar results.
  • Flaxseed: This humble seed is a vegan baker’s best friend! When ground and mixed with water, it forms a flaxseed “egg” that acts as a powerful binder, replacing traditional eggs and ensuring these brownies hold together perfectly.
  • Maple Syrup: A touch of pure maple syrup provides a delicate, unrefined sweetness that complements the natural sugars of the sweet potato and the richness of the cacao.
  • Baking Powder: Essential for a slight lift and tender texture. Ensure it’s aluminum-free if following strict Paleo guidelines.
  • Vanilla Extract & Sea Salt: These pantry staples enhance the chocolate flavor and balance the sweetness, adding depth and complexity to the brownies.
  • Cinnamon (optional): A pinch of cinnamon can beautifully complement the chocolate and sweet potato, adding a warm, subtle spice note.

How to Craft Your Fudgy Sweet Potato Brownies: A Step-by-Step Guide

Making these **fudgy sweet potato brownies** is a straightforward process, even for beginner bakers. The key to their incredible texture lies in a few simple steps:

  1. Prepare Your Sweet Potato: Begin by baking your sweet potato until it’s incredibly tender. The flesh should be very soft, almost yielding, when pierced with a fork. This ensures a smooth puree and optimal natural sweetness.
  2. Puree the Sweet Potato: Once cooled slightly and peeled, transfer the mashed sweet potato to a food processor. Process until it forms a perfectly smooth, creamy puree. This crucial step prevents any stringiness in your final brownies and ensures an even distribution throughout the batter.
  3. Combine Wet Ingredients: In the same food processor (no need to clean!), add the rest of your wet ingredients: the prepared flaxseed “egg,” nut or coconut butter, melted coconut oil, and maple syrup. Process until everything is well combined and smooth.
  4. Incorporate Dry Ingredients: Now, add the cacao powder, coconut or cassava flour, baking powder,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and sea salt to the food processor. Blend until the mixture is completely smooth and uniform, scraping down the sides as needed. The batter will be thick and rich.
  5. Prepare for Baking: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Line an 8×8 inch baking dish with parchment paper, leaving an overhang on the sides to easily lift the brownies out later. Lightly grease the parchment paper for extra non-stick assurance.
  6. Bake to Perfection: Pour the thick brownie batter into the prepared baking dish and spread it evenly with a spatula. Place the dish in the preheated oven and bake for 35-40 minutes. The brownies are done when a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with moist crumbs, but not wet batter. Be careful not to overbake, as this can dry them out!
  7. Cool and Serve: Remove the brownies from the oven and allow them to cool completely in the pan on a wire rack for at least 15-20 minutes before attempting to slice. Cooling is essential for achieving that perfect fudgy texture and preventing them from crumbling. Once cool, lift them out using the parchment paper overhang, slice, and serve! For an extra touch of indulgence, a drizzle of melted vegan chocolate is highly recommended.

Storage Tips for Your Paleo Sweet Potato Brownies

One of the fantastic advantages of these **Paleo and vegan brownies** is their excellent shelf life, often lasting longer than their traditional counterparts due to the absence of eggs and dairy.

  • Room Temperature: Store your **sweet potato brownies** in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days. They tend to become even fudgier and more flavorful the next day!
  • Refrigerator: For extended freshness, keep them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week. Chilled brownies are incredibly dense and delicious, especially on a warm day.
  • Freezer: These brownies freeze beautifully! Wrap individual brownies tightly in plastic wrap, then place them in a freezer-safe bag or container. They will last for up to 3 months in the freezer, perfect for meal prepping healthy treats.

To reheat from the freezer, simply pre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C), place a frozen brownie on a piece of tin foil, and bake for 5-7 minutes until warmed through and gooey. A quick and easy way to enjoy a warm, fudgy brownie whenever a craving strikes!

Paleo Sweet Potato Brownies (Vegan Option)

5 out of 5 stars from 3 reviews
  • Author: thebananadiaries
  • Prep Time: 5 minutes
  • Cook Time: 35 minutes
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Category: Dessert
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American
  • Diet: Vegan, Paleo, Gluten-Free, Dairy-Free, Nut-Free

Ingredients

  • 1 cup (about 14 ounces) mashed and cooked sweet potato, skin removed
  • 3/4 cup organic cacao powder
  • 1/2 cup nut or coconut butter (e.g., almond butter, cashew butter, or sunflower seed butter)
  • 2 tbsp ground flaxseed mixed with 1/3 cup water (let sit for 5–7 minutes to form a flax egg)
  • 2/3 cup coconut or cassava flour
  • 1/3 cup maple syrup
  • 2 tbsp coconut oil, melted (or coconut-free vegan butter)
  • 1 tbsp baking powder (can substitute Paleo baking powder)
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1/2 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p sea sal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) and line an 8×8 inch baking pan with parchment paper.
  2. In a large food processor, puree the mashed sweet potato until smooth.
  3. Add in cacao powder, nut/coconut butter, coconut oil, flaxseed egg, coconut/cassava flour, maple syrup, baking powder, cinnamon, vanilla extract, and sea salt. Blend until smooth and well combined.
  4.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and spread evenly.
  5. Bake for 35-40 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with moist crumbs (not wet batter).
  6. Let cool in the pan for at least 15-20 minutes before slicing and serving.

Nutrition Facts (per brownie)

  • Serving Size: 1 brownie
  • Calories: 146
  • Sugar: 6.5 g
  • Sodium: 10.4 mg
  • Fat: 8.8 g
  • Saturated Fat: 2.7 g
  • Carbohydrates: 17.5 g
  • Fiber: 3.2 g
  • Protein: 3.5 g
  • Cholesterol: 0 mg
